Product Description:
The MDD090A-N-020-N2L-130GB1 is a synchronous AC servo motor manufactured by Bosch Rexroth Indramat for the MDD Synchronous Motors series. Designed for digital drive controllers, it converts inverter current into precise rotation for closed-loop speed and position control on conveyors, pick-and-place devices, and other automated axes. Its synchronous design helps the drive maintain stable torque response during acceleration, deceleration, and repeated positioning moves.
Rotating parts use standard balancing, so extra counterweights are unnecessary during coupling. A 130 mm centering diameter aligns the frame to mounting flanges for concentric operation. Power and feedback exit through a single connector, which keeps the cable interface compact. The motor sustains 3.7 Nm of continuous torque at standstill, with the limit determined by coil heating under natural convection. Position data are returned through Digital servo feedback (DSF), allowing the drive to correct speed and angle with high precision. Size code 090 and length code A give the motor a compact stator stack that fits crowded machines, while the standard housing supports predictable heat dissipation. An integral shaft seal helps protect the bearings from dust and oil during normal operation.
The motor includes a blocking brake that clamps the rotor when de-energized. Its holding capability reaches 6.5 Nm, which helps prevent drift on vertical or suspended loads. Electrical and feedback connectors are oriented toward Side B, so clearance is needed on that face for cable routing. During motion, the rotor can reach 2000 rpm, a nominal speed that suits commonly used screw drives and gear stages. The output uses a plain shaft without keys or splines, which simplifies coupling to backlash-free clamping hubs. The shaft end is present only on the drive side, leaving the rear clear for feedback hardware and keeping the non-drive end unobstructed.
